Facebook signs peace with Australia

The standoff between Mark Zuckerberg and the Australian government lasted less than a week.

While Facebook had erased with a snap of its fingers, Wednesday evening, the presence of the media on the Australian version of its social network, they will return to the platform in the coming days.

The reason for this turnaround?

The American group has obtained concessions in a bill that aims to force the digital giants to pay the media for their content.

The text, adopted last week by the House of Representatives, is now considered by senators.

“Facebook is once again friends with Australia,”

joked Economy Minister Josh Frydenberg, recalling that

“the process has been complicated.

But there is no doubt that we have fought a proxy battle for the entire planet. ”

Many countries are indeed watching with interest the future Australian law, which gives more weight to newspaper publishers.
